How Our Emergency Water Removal Process Works
Our team’s process for emergency water removal is designed to be quick, efficient, and effective. We understand that every minute counts with water damage, and that’s why we’ll work tirelessly to get your home back to normal as soon as possible. Our process involves: assessing the damage, containing the affected area, removing standing water, drying the area, and restoring your home to its original condition.
Step 1: Assessing the Damage
Our technicians will arrive at your home and assess the extent of the water damage.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and find out the best course of action to take. Our assessment will help us identify the source of the leak and prevent further damage.
Step 2: Containing the Affected Area
We’ll use specialized equipment to contain the affected area, preventing further water damage and reducing the risk of mold growth. Our containment process ensures that the affected area is isolated from the rest of your home.
Step 3: Removing Standing Water
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ove standing water from your home. Our technicians will work quickly and efficiently to reduce the risk of further damage. Our equipment is designed to remove water quickly and effectively.
Step 4: Drying the Area
Once the standing water has been remov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ry the affected area. Our technicians will work to ensure that the area is completely dry and free from moisture. Our drying process ensures that your home is safe and dry.
Step 5: Restoring Your Home
Finally, we’ll restore your home to its original condition. Our technicians will work to repair any damaged walls, floors, and ceilings, and ensure that your home is safe and secure. Our restoration process ensures that your home is back to normal in no time.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Removal
Catching the warning signs of water damage early on can save you a lot of money and prevent bigger problems down the line.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ors that persist even after cleaning and ventilation may show a hidden water leak or mold growth. Don’t ignore these odors, they can be a sign of serious water damage.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
Water stains on walls and ceilings can be a sign of a hidden water leak or roof damage. Don’t ignore these stains, they can be a sign of serious water damage.

Emergency Water Removal (24/7) Cost In Marietta, GA
The cost of emergency water removal in Marietta, GA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ices start at $500 and can go up to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age. The cost will also depend on the type of equipment and materials needed to complete the job.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Removal (24/7) |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Water Damage Assessment | $100 – $300 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Containment and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Water Damage Restoration |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Mold Rem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of mold growth, size of affected area |
| Dehumidification and Air Purification | $200 – $1,000 | Severity of moisture damage, size of affected area |
The prices listed above are estimates and may vary depending on the specific situation. We’ll provide you with a free estimate after assessing the damage.

Common Questions About Emergency Water Removal (24/7)
Q: What is emergency water removal?
Emergency water removal is a service that involves quickly and efficiently removing water from a home or building after a flood, leak, or other water-related disaster. Our team has the equipment and expertise to handle even the most complex water damage situations.
Q: How long does emergency water removal take?
The length of time it takes to complete an emergency water removal service can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will work tirelessly to get your home back to normal as soon as possible.
Q: What causes water damage?
Water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including leaks, floods, storms, and appliance malfunctions. It’s essential to address water damage quickly to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
Q: Can I do emergency water removal myself?
While it’s possible to try emergency water removal yourself, it’s not recommended. Our team has the training, equipment, and expertise to handle even the most complex water damage situations.
Q: What happens if I don’t address water damage quickly?
If you don’t address water damage quickly, it can lead to further damage, including mold growth, structural damage, and safety hazards. It’s essential to address water damage quickly to prevent further damage and ensure safety.
